The National Safety Code (NSC) was created by the Canadian Council of Motor Transport Administrators in an effort to increase the uniformity of each Canadian province and territory’s regulations as they apply to motor carriers and drivers. This course is intended as an overview to cover the basics of the NSC and its 16 standards.
This online National Safety Code Overview course covers the following topics:
- The roles and responsibilities of the Canadian Council of Motor Transport Administrators as they relate to the NSC
- The definitions of carriers and commercial vehicles
- The basic information contained in each of the NSC’s 16 standards
